Form 4: DTM Director Elaine Pickle's Future Stock Acquisition
Insider Transaction Report
DT Midstream Director Elaine Pickle reported a future acquisition of 1,443 common shares and the vesting of 1,208.5 restricted stock units, increasing her direct beneficial ownership to 4,308 shares, as part of a pre-planned transaction.
Summary
- Director Elaine M. Pickle reported a future transaction scheduled for August 2, 2025.
- The transaction involves the acquisition of 1,443 shares of DT Midstream, Inc. common stock.
- These acquired shares include those from the vesting of 1,208.5 Restricted Stock Units (RSUs) and additional shares from the Issuer's dividend reinvestment plan.
- The 1,208.5 RSUs represent the final 50% vesting tranche of a previously granted award, which vested 25% on August 2, 2023, 25% on August 2, 2024, and the remaining 50% on August 2, 2025.
- Following this transaction, Ms. Pickle's direct beneficial ownership of DT Midstream common stock will be 4,308 shares.
- The transaction is pursuant to a Rule 10b5-1 plan, indicating it is a pre-scheduled event.
